Application Guidelines for Optimal Results

The following recommendations are intended to maximize the effectiveness of the product for enhanced hair conditioning and manageability.

Tip 1: Pre-Shampoo Preparation: Begin with thoroughly cleansed hair. Utilize a shampoo appropriate for individual hair type to remove dirt, oil, and product buildup. This creates a receptive base for optimal absorption of the conditioning formula.

Tip 2: Application Technique: Dispense an adequate amount of the conditioner, proportional to hair length and thickness. Concentrate application primarily on the mid-lengths and ends of the hair, avoiding direct application to the scalp unless experiencing scalp dryness.

Tip 3: Even Distribution: Employ a wide-tooth comb to ensure even distribution of the conditioner throughout the hair strands. This facilitates comprehensive coverage and minimizes the risk of product clumping.

Tip 4: Optimal Contact Time: Allow the conditioner to remain in contact with the hair for a minimum of three to five minutes. This contact time permits the botanical ingredients to penetrate the hair shaft, providing hydration and nourishment.

Tip 5: Thorough Rinse: Rinse the hair thoroughly with lukewarm water until all traces of the conditioner are removed. Residual product can weigh down the hair and compromise its volume and texture.

Tip 6: Temperature Considerations: Avoid rinsing with excessively hot water, as it can strip the hair of essential oils and contribute to dryness. Lukewarm water is gentler on the hair cuticle and promotes moisture retention.

These application guidelines are designed to optimize the product’s performance, leading to improved hair hydration, manageability, and overall hair health. Consistent adherence to these recommendations can contribute to achieving desired results.

3. Softening

3. Softening, Essence

Softening, as it pertains to hair care, refers to the enhancement of hair’s texture, resulting in a more pliable and smooth feel. A hair conditioning formulation aims to improve hair’s tactile properties. The connection between a conditioning formula and the outcome of softening necessitates consideration of the product’s constituent elements and their impact on the hair shaft.

  • Cuticle Smoothing

    The hair cuticle, the outermost layer of the hair shaft, consists of overlapping scales. When these scales are raised or damaged, hair feels rough. Conditioning agents within the formulation coat the cuticle, flattening the scales and creating a smoother surface. The effect of cuticle smoothing is observable in the immediate tactile difference experienced after application. The hair feels less coarse and more manageable due to reduced friction between individual strands. For instance, hair that is typically difficult to comb through becomes easier to manage after conditioner use.

  • Moisture Retention

    Dry hair is inherently rougher than hydrated hair. A conditioning formula containing humectants and emollients aims to replenish moisture and prevent water loss. Improved moisture retention directly contributes to softening. Hydrated hair exhibits increased elasticity and suppleness, contributing to a more pleasant tactile experience. An example of this is seen when dry, brittle hair becomes noticeably softer and less prone to breakage after repeated use of a hydrating conditioner. The formulation’s ability to maintain moisture balance within the hair shaft is crucial for long-term softening effects.

  • Lipid Replenishment

    The natural lipid layer on the hair surface provides lubrication and contributes to overall smoothness. Chemical treatments and environmental factors can strip this layer, leading to roughness. Conditioning agents, particularly those containing oils and fatty acids, can help replenish these lipids. This restoration process results in a more lubricated hair surface, reducing friction and enhancing softness. For individuals with chemically treated hair, a lipid-replenishing conditioner can significantly improve texture and reduce the damage caused by harsh treatments.

  • Static Reduction

    Static electricity can cause hair strands to repel each other, resulting in a rough and unmanageable texture. Conditioning formulations often contain antistatic agents that neutralize electrical charges on the hair surface. This reduction in static contributes to a smoother and more cohesive hair texture. The immediate result is a reduction in flyaways and increased ease of styling. Individuals who struggle with static-prone hair, particularly in dry climates, may find a noticeable improvement in softness and manageability after using a conditioner with antistatic properties.

The integration of these elementscuticle smoothing, moisture retention, lipid replenishment, and static reduction collectively contribute to the overall softening effect. The effectiveness of the formulation in achieving this effect depends on the quality and concentration of its ingredients, as well as the specific characteristics of the user’s hair. The softening effect is not merely cosmetic; it reflects an improvement in the hair’s overall health and condition.

5. Strengthening

5. Strengthening, Essence

Strengthening, in the context of hair care, addresses the reduction of breakage and the reinforcement of the hair shaft’s structural integrity. The connection between a hair conditioning product and strengthening involves the formulation’s capacity to deposit substances that fortify the hair and enhance its resistance to damage. The presence and efficacy of ingredients in the formulation intended to promote hair strength are critical.

  • Protein Infusion

    Hair is primarily composed of keratin, a protein. Damage to the hair shaft often results in protein loss, leading to weakness and breakage. Some conditioning formulations incorporate hydrolyzed proteins or amino acids that can penetrate the hair shaft and supplement lost protein. This infusion of protein can temporarily strengthen the hair, making it more resistant to mechanical stress. For example, brittle hair that snaps easily may exhibit improved elasticity and reduced breakage after consistent use of a protein-infused conditioner. The degree to which protein infusion contributes to long-term strengthening depends on the frequency of application and the overall health of the hair.

  • Lipid Barrier Restoration

    The hair’s natural lipid layer, composed of fatty acids and ceramides, provides a protective barrier against environmental stressors and moisture loss. Damage to this lipid layer weakens the hair, making it vulnerable to breakage. Conditioning agents containing oils and fatty acids can help replenish this lipid barrier, improving the hair’s resilience. Hemp seed oil, often included in hair care products, is a source of fatty acids and may contribute to lipid barrier restoration. The restored lipid layer helps to seal the cuticle, reducing friction and preventing moisture loss, which in turn strengthens the hair. A visual indicator of this effect is often seen in a reduction of frizz and an increase in shine.

  • Cuticle Sealing

    The hair cuticle, the outermost layer of the hair shaft, is composed of overlapping scales. When these scales are raised or damaged, the hair becomes rough and prone to breakage. Conditioning agents can help to smooth and seal the cuticle, creating a more uniform and protective surface. This cuticle sealing effect strengthens the hair by reducing friction and preventing further damage. For example, hair that is frequently exposed to heat styling or chemical treatments often experiences cuticle damage. A conditioner that effectively seals the cuticle can mitigate this damage and improve the hair’s overall strength and appearance. The long-term benefits of cuticle sealing include reduced split ends and improved hair growth.

  • Moisture Balance Maintenance

    Maintaining proper moisture balance is crucial for hair strength. Hair that is too dry or too wet is more prone to breakage. Humectants, emollients, and occlusives work together to regulate moisture levels within the hair shaft. Humectants attract moisture, emollients soften the hair and fill in gaps in the cuticle, and occlusives create a barrier to prevent moisture loss. When hair has an adequate level of moisture, it becomes more flexible and resistant to breakage. This can be observed in the way that properly moisturized hair stretches rather than snaps when pulled. A conditioner that effectively balances moisture levels can significantly improve hair strength and manageability.

The interplay of protein infusion, lipid barrier restoration, cuticle sealing, and moisture balance maintenance contributes to the overall strengthening effect of a hair conditioning product. The extent to which a particular formulation strengthens the hair depends on its specific ingredients, their concentration, and the individual’s hair type and condition. The potential strengthening benefits of a conditioning product are not always immediately apparent but can be assessed through long-term observation of reduced breakage and improved hair health.

Frequently Asked Questions

This section addresses common inquiries regarding the Herbal Essences Hemp & Potent Aloe Conditioner to provide clarity and facilitate informed product usage.

Question 1: Is this conditioner suitable for all hair types?

While the formulation aims to benefit a broad range of hair types, individual results may vary. Individuals with particularly fine or oily hair may find the conditioner too heavy, while those with dry or damaged hair may experience greater benefits.

Question 2: Does this product contain THC?

No, this conditioner does not contain tetrahydrocannabinol (THC), the psychoactive component of cannabis. Hemp seed oil is derived from the seeds of the hemp plant and contains negligible amounts of THC.

Question 3: Will this conditioner cause build-up on the hair?

The likelihood of build-up depends on usage frequency and individual hair characteristics. Rinsing the hair thoroughly after each application is recommended to minimize potential build-up.

Question 4: Is this product color-safe?

The formulation is generally considered color-safe, but it is advisable to perform a patch test on a small, inconspicuous section of hair to assess compatibility with specific hair coloring treatments.

Question 5: Can this conditioner be used on chemically treated hair?

The conditioner is suitable for chemically treated hair; however, it is recommended to consult with a stylist or hair care professional to determine the suitability of the product for specific chemical treatments.

Question 6: Is this product cruelty-free and vegan?

To ascertain whether this product aligns with cruelty-free and vegan standards, consult the product packaging or the manufacturer’s website for specific certifications and statements regarding animal testing and ingredient sourcing.
